Ans 7)N2 and CO2 both are of linear shape means having 180 degree angle, and CH4 has tertahedral shape and sp3 hybridised with bond angle 109.5 degree, so for sp3 the Angle is 109.5 and not for 180 degree.

option D , Combination of Sp3  and 180 degree is not possible
